Lloyd’s, the world’s leading specialist insurance market, today announced the appointment of its first Market Relations Manager for Germany and Austria.

Volker Eutebach, who joined Lloyd’s on 1 December, will be based in Frankfurt, working closely with the Lloyd’s legal representatives for Germany and Austria. His primary responsibility in this brand new role will be to assist Lloyd’s syndicates and managing agents in building relationships with insurance buyers and intermediaries in the German and Austrian markets. He will also be tasked with informing local buyers and brokers about Lloyd’s, and the benefits of doing business with the Lloyd’s market.

Before joining Lloyd’s Volker was Senior Marine Underwriter at ACE European Group in Frankfurt. Prior to that he spent 11 years as a broker with Aon and Marsh. During his tenure at Marsh he held the position of Regional Head of Marine in the Risk Management department.

Germany is Europe's second largest domestic non-life market, behind the UK and ahead of France, and the fourth largest in the world, after the US, Japan and the UK. Total non-life gross premiums written amounted to EUR 58.8bn (USD 75bn) in 2007.

About Lloyd's

Lloyd's is the world's leading specialist insurance market and expects to have the capacity to write approximately £15.95bn of business in 2008. It occupies fifth place in terms of global reinsurance premium income, and is the second largest surplus lines insurer in the US. In 2008, 75 syndicates are underwriting insurance at Lloyd's, covering all classes of business from more than 200 countries and territories worldwide. Lloyd's is regulated by the Financial Services Authority
